Hi everyone! This is Tina from The Scrappin Rabbit blog and I have a fun project to share with you today. I made a wizard themed dimensional sticker pack to give to a crafty friend for a swap.
To create the topper I stamped and colored the adorable wizard from the My Favorite Wizard stamps using Copics. The topper is made using the Ric Rac Topper die, black card stock and lightening bolt patterned paper. Here is a video for a closer look:
I stamped and embossed the sentiment onto the banner from the Mini Tag Dies 2. I also added some gold bling. For the embellishments I used the dies from the Halloween Dies and the skull from the Halloween Banner Dies. I used glittered and foiled card stock and glued a couple layers of each image. I added foam adhesive to create stickers. I adhered the stickers onto a transparency sheet and put it into the Jaded Blossom 3x8 inch clear bag.
